Zak shaped his first surfboard at 13 in a lean-to down the side of his parent’s house in Viewbank and offered surfboard repairs to mates and local surf shops during his teenage years. He would catch a bus all the way to Trigger Bros to pick up blanks and resin to fuel his passion.  Persisting despite being told by various people on many occasions that there wasn’t a cent to be made in shaping surfboards, selling clothes was where money was to be made in the surf industry. Indicatively, Zak kept shaping and repairing boards and his retail store which he opened in Thornbury in 1999 contains barely a thread of clothing.

His first store in Thornbury packed 86 surfboards, a wall of accessories, a bunch of skateboards and wetsuits into a 6×3 metre shop in which customers had to walk around single-file to view his range. Zak Surfboards is now located at 307 Victoria Road Thornbury, on the corner of Raleigh Street and stocks one of the biggest ranges of surfboards in Victoria.  A real surf hardware store, not a clothes shop with a few boards for eye candy.

Through the Zak Surfboards store, Zak has made contacted and given continuing support to many local shapers including Maurice Cole, Greg Brown, Dave Boyd, Rousa, Doug Rogers, Simon Forward, Ken Reimers, Vanda, Michael Anthony, Jordan Nobel, Sean Nettleton, Darren Dickson and Andrew Stump.

More recently, Zak has spent time in Hawaii and the United States seeking out some of the best shapers in the world including Eric Arakawa, Jeff Bushman, John Pyzel and Matt ‘Mayhem’ Biolos – bringing back a ranges of their boards sourced directly from their actual factories.  Real boards from the actual shaper rather than their designs made under license locally.  The idea being to  offer a choice of the best surfboards direct from Australian and international suppliers.

Over time, Zak moved away from shaping to run the shop and sought out local shapers to produce the Zak range. Today the surfboards are manufactured on the iconic Surf Coast of Victoria by many of the local shapers Zak has made contact with over the years.
